Reduction of Collisions Between Aircraft and Surface Vehicles Through ADS-B Enabled Conflict Alerting on the Airport Surface

摘要

Automatic Dependent Surveillance -Broadcast (ADS-B) will be the basis of thefuture surveillance system in the US aswell as in many other countries. The morefrequent and more accurate informationavailable via ADS-B opens an opportunityto potentially improve performance ofconflict alerting systems for vehiclesoperating on airport surfaces.Ten years of National TransportationSafety Board (NTSB) and Aviation SafetyReporting System (ASRS) airport surfaceaccident reports were reviewed and fourencounter scenarios created, representingthe most commonly observed interactionsbetween aircraft and airport surfacevehicles. A Concept of Operation was thendefined for how an ADS-B based alertingsystem can take advantage of ADS-Bspecific information to generate alerts ineach of those four encounter scenarios.Using historical ADS-B data from theBoston Logan, Philadelphia and Louisvilleairports, proof of concept was established.The concepts show promise in reducingthe uncertainty in alerting systems that ispresent due to not knowing the intent ofthe operator. Instead of "guessing" atfuture states by propagating trajectories,an alerting system would compareexpected behavior to actual behavior andalert if a deviation is observed.
